East Street, Littlehampton house prices

In East Street, Littlehampton, the median price a home actually changed hands for is £204,000. Over the past decade prices are +71% in cash — but +24% once inflation is stripped out.

East Street, Littlehampton house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in East Street, Littlehampton?

Homes in East Street, Littlehampton have a median sold price of £204,000 — the middle of 108 recorded transactions.

What is the price range of homes sold in East Street, Littlehampton?

Recorded sales in East Street, Littlehampton range from £33,995 to £567,500.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in East Street, Littlehampton risen?

Over the past decade prices in East Street, Littlehampton are +71% in cash terms but +24%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in East Street, Littlehampton?

In East Street, Littlehampton the median price is £2,456 per square metre, from 60 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in East Street, Littlehampton was 17 October 2025.
